Why Go Solar in West Vancouver's Coastal Climate
Despite regular marine clouds, West Vancouver gets 1,100-1,200 kWh/m² of annual solar irradiance-enough for contemporary high‑efficiency panels to produce excellent returns. You enjoy abundant summer light, cool ambient temperatures that enhance output, and net metering to monetize surplus generation. Data from similar coastal regions shows negligible winter reduction when systems are optimized for rainy season efficiency, using high‑yield modules and smart inverters to capture diffuse light.
You'll successfully minimize corrosion issues with components engineered for coastal salt tolerance: marine‑grade fasteners, anodized aluminum frames, salt‑mist-certified panels, and sealed connectors (IEC 61701). more info Combine that with bifacial or half‑cut cells, low‑loss cabling, and optimized tilt angles designed for shoulder seasons. The benefit: consistent kWh, reduced energy bills, lower emissions, and a lasting solution aligned with West Vancouver's climate.

CSA and Red Seal Credentials
While price and panels are important factors, qualifications frequently dictate the quality and security of installations - particularly CSA certification and Red Seal trade qualification. Risk reduction occurs when your installation team verifies materials and procedures comply with Canadian requirements. CSA certification verifies that modules, inverters, and balance-of-system equipment undergo comprehensive safety testing. Red Seal electricians demonstrate nationally certified competence in wiring methods, fault protection, and commissioning.
What are the advantages? Experience reduced callbacks, precise production estimates, and improved equipment longevity. Data from insurers and utilities consistently demonstrates properly credentialed installs reduce incidents and speed up approvals. Verify credentials with CSA-certified equipment documentation, Red Seal journeyperson credentials, and detailed commissioning checklists showing resistance, torque, and voltage test results. The result is safer installations, superior cable management, and performance that aligns with manufacturer warranties.

High-End Solar Components and Mounting Systems
We select components that provide superior results: we specify Tier-1, high‑efficiency modules (utilizing n‑type TOPCon/HJT, 21-23% efficiency) with 25-30‑year performance warranties, combined with inverters designed for your site-string with fast shutdown protection and 97-99% CEC efficiency, or power optimizers for complex roof designs and shadow mitigation.
You obtain tangible results: increased kWh/㎡, decreased LCOE, and enhanced uptime. In locations with suitable ground or flat roofs, bifacial modules boost rear‑side gains 5-15% with reflective materials. For irregular arrays, integrated microinverters enhances module-level production, makes scaling easier, and provides granular monitoring. Looking for a centralized system? High‑current string inverters with AFCI and arc‑fault logging maintain peak efficiency.
Installation considerations are critical in West Vancouver's coastal climate. We choose corrosion‑resistant aluminum and stainless materials, fully verified to CSA/UL, with specially designed rails, flashing, and wind/snow load ratings specifically chosen for your property.
